Definitions for "Open Jaw"
is a surface sector at your final point of turnaround - or furthest point from where you started, e.g., London - Singapore - Perth surface to Sydney - Los Angeles - London
This is a return ticket that allows you to return from different points. For example, flying from London to Washington but returning Los Angeles - London. The distance between the two points is a surface sector, and must be arranged by the passenger at his/her own expense.
An itinerary with flights into one city and departure from another, e.g., travel from Dallas to Reno, return from Denver to Dallas.
